The Area
Broadkill Beach, Primehoook Reserve, Milton, Lewes and Rehoboth Beach
Wildlife abounds at Broadkill, with foxes, raccoons and other furry creatures running through the woods.
Magnificent osprey nest in the Prime Hook National Wildlife Refuge, which borders Broadkill Beach. The Reserve features boardwalks that enable you to see wetland wildlife close-up.
You can kayak along the Bay or inland in any of Delaware's public canals, rivers, or ponds and lakes. Kayaks and paddleboards can be rented at the Broadkill Store. The Broadkill River can be accessed at the south end of the Bayshore Drive or two public ramps in Milton.
It's a short drive to Cape Henlopen State Park with its miles of hiking and biking trails. The newly rebuilt fishing pier extends 1,300 feet into the water.
Milton has a charming downtown at the head of the Broadkill River. Most restaurants overlook the river or Wagamon's pond. Fishing off the docks is a favorite pastime of locals.
